Mustard Flour Exports by Country
In 2017, China (X tons), distantly followed by the U.S. (X tons), the Netherlands (X tons), France (X tons) and Japan (X tons) represented the key exporters of mustard flour and meal, together comprising X% of total exports. China, Hong Kong SAR (X tons), Singapore (X tons), Taiwan, Chinese (X tons), Germany (X tons), Canada (X tons), Malaysia (X tons) and South Korea (X tons) followed a long way behind the leaders.
From 2007 to 2017, the most notable rate of growth in terms of exports, amongst the main exporting countries, was attained by Malaysia (+X% per year), while the other global leaders experienced more modest paces of growth.
In value terms, China ($X), the Netherlands ($X) and the U.S. ($X) were the countries with the highest levels of exports in 2017, together comprising X% of global exports. These countries were followed by France, Japan, Singapore, China, Hong Kong SAR, Germany, Canada, Taiwan, Chinese, Malaysia and South Korea, which together accounted for a further X%.
In terms of the main exporting countries , Malaysia (+X% per year) experienced the highest growth rate of exports, over the last decade, while the other global leaders experienced more modest paces of growth.

Mustard Flour Imports by Country
In 2017, the U.S. (X tons), distantly followed by Russia (X tons), Canada (X tons), the UK (X tons) and Australia (X tons) represented the main importers of mustard flour and meal, together comprising X% of total imports. The following importers - the Netherlands (X tons), China, Hong Kong SAR (X tons), Germany (X tons), France (X tons), Indonesia (X tons), China (X tons) and Mexico (X tons) together made up X% of total imports.
Imports into the U.S. increased at an average annual rate of +X% from 2007 to 2017. At the same time, Indonesia (+X%), Russia (+X%), the Netherlands (+X%), Australia (+X%), France (+X%), China (+X%), Germany (+X%), the UK (+X%), Mexico (+X%) and Canada (+X%) displayed positive paces of growth. Moreover, Indonesia emerged as the fastest growing importer in the world, with a CAGR of +X% from 2007-2017. China, Hong Kong SAR experienced a relatively flat trend pattern. While the share of the UK (-X%), Indonesia (-X%), the Netherlands (-X%), Australia (-X%), the U.S. (-X%) and Russia (-X%) decreased significantly, the shares of the other countries remained relatively stable throughout the analyzed period.
In value terms, the U.S. ($X) constitutes the largest market for imported mustard flour and meal worldwide, making up X% of global imports. The second position in the ranking was occupied by Canada ($X), with a X% share of global imports. It was followed by the UK, with a X% share.
From 2007 to 2017, the average annual growth rate of value in the U.S. stood at +X%. The remaining importing countries recorded the following average annual rates of imports growth: Canada (+X% per year) and the UK (+X% per year).
